A leaked memo from Media Matters shows a top Fox News editor ordered journalists to always state that climate change data has been called into question when discussing the topic. The directives started during the United Nations Climate Change Conference talks last year in Copenhagen. The Fox News correspondent reported the United Nations data that last decade was the warmest on record. Right after that Fox News Washington managing editor Bill Sammon sent out a memo questioning the "veracity of climate change data" and dictated to the correspondents to "refrain from asserting that the planet has warmed (or cooled) in any given period without IMMEDIATELY point out that such theories are based upon data that critics have called into question."
